Transaction 508ed8aeadb72ff65e3c124b5414d67968077a7d38dabbeab2bc3ff4942055e4

1 Input
2 Outputs
  • 508ed8aeadb72ff65e3c124b5414d67968077a7d38dabbeab2bc3ff4942055e4:0
  • value  333503
    address  1MujD5kXNcXFtXSw1CyaUA8Sy2r3zGS5He
  • 508ed8aeadb72ff65e3c124b5414d67968077a7d38dabbeab2bc3ff4942055e4:1
  • value  2336534
    address  1jDEQACTSYXrZ7Xy4XG21k3tx87PP17mp